Macao resident from US tested negative for H1N1

Another resident who returned from the United States of America with fever today was tested negative for the influenza A (H1N1) virus.

The 63-year-old man, who returned to Macao via Taipei, arrived at Macau International Airport about 11am and Health Bureau staff stationed at the airport detected he had fever.

He was sent to Hospital Conde S. Januário for diagnosis and was tested negative for influenza A (H1N1) virus. He was discharged in the afternoon. Yesterday another man who had fever was also diagnosed and discharged.

Meanwhile, the Hospital Conde S. Januário treated 116 children and 47 adults with respiratory illness symptoms today and medical teams at terminals checked body temperatures of more than 143,000 people entering Macao. They also dealt with eight enquiries, and two people were sent to hospital for further treatment.

To date there is no probable or confirmed human case of influenza A (H1N1) reported in Macao.
